FFDP Reacts as Taylor Swift’s Ex-Label Sells Masters

In an exciting turn of events, Five Finger Death Punch has taken decisive action following the unexpected sale of their original masters by their former label. The band has embarked on an ambitious project to re-record their iconic tracks for an upcoming 20th anniversary hits compilation, which promises to celebrate their remarkable journey in the music industry.

During a recent interview with Rock Feed, guitarist Zoltan Bathory revealed the shocking news that their previous label proceeded with the sale without consulting the band or offering them the opportunity to reclaim their original masters. Although they were taken aback, the band had already begun crafting their response to this unexpected situation, showcasing their proactive approach in the face of adversity.

“We would have loved the chance to reclaim our masters, or at least be part of the transaction process, but we discovered this deal had been made without our input. We were surprised, yet somehow not surprised. Such behind-the-scenes transactions have unfortunately become far too routine in the music industry,” Bathory expressed. “Labels frequently buy, sell, or trade artists’ work without their knowledge or consent, reducing their creative contributions to mere commodities devoid of soul.”

“However, life is akin to a chess game, and when this situation arose with Taylor Swift, she took the bold step of re-recording her catalog. Following her admirable move, her fans rallied around the new versions as a show of loyalty and protest. Our fanbase is among the most dedicated and passionate in the world, and I am confident they will respond similarly,” the guitarist added, highlighting the strong connection between the band and their supporters.

Discover the Exciting Journey of Five Finger Death Punch’s Re-Recording Project

As previously mentioned, Five Finger Death Punch has been diligently working behind the scenes to re-record some of their most popular tracks after learning of the unauthorized sale of their original masters. The newly reimagined songs will soon be unveiled as part of the band’s highly anticipated 20th anniversary release, titled Best Of – Volume 1, which aims to honor their legacy in the rock genre.

The band had been brainstorming various ideas to commemorate their 20th anniversary, and after the unexpected sale of their masters, they decided to turn a potentially negative situation into a positive opportunity. Instead of simply remixing or remastering their existing catalog, they opted for a complete re-recording of the tracks featured in this hits collection, ensuring fans experience something fresh and exciting.

To coincide with this announcement, the band has released “I Refuse,” a fan-favorite track that was always intended to be a single. The re-recorded version features a collaboration with Maria Brink from In This Moment, who sings alongside Ivan Moody. This duet adds a new dimension to the song, and fans are encouraged to check it out below.

Unveiling the Tracklist of Five Finger Death Punch’s ‘Best Of – Volume 1’

It is worth noting that Five Finger Death Punch’s Best Of – Volume 1 is an extensive collection featuring 17 tracks. This compilation includes a mix of newly recorded versions of classic hits as well as three live versions of fan favorites such as “Trouble,” “Welcome to the Circus,” and “The Bleeding,” showcasing the band’s dynamic range and live energy.

The eagerly awaited collection is set to be released on July 18 through Better Noise Music and is currently available for pre-order in multiple formats, catering to the diverse preferences of their fanbase. This release offers fans a chance to own a piece of the band’s history while enjoying their latest musical endeavors.
